-Raven- A new day, a new chance. I followed a narrow, muddy path marked with fresh deer tracks, hoping to catch up with my group before the day ended. I had already missed one opportunity earlier and had spent most of the day trying to track her again. She was a large deer and would provide ample food for the village. Besides, today was our only chance to hunt. After the recent sacrifice near our village, my father had become wary of us venturing out for too long. He certainly would not have approved of me going out alone. Even the most experienced hunters usually brought a partner, as things could easily go wrong out here.
